    I really liked my night in this motel. Carly and her little doggie do a great job of keeping it clean and comfortable. She provides a little cooking center with pots, pans, dishes , microwave, and toaster. It is in a safe area of town, next to the movie theatre. You can't beat it for the price.

    We stayed here on our way back from Alaska, We are from Florida and since we hit the Canada border on our way to Alaska we have stayed @ several Motels and was very disappointed in they're Hotel/Motels.....Beds are so bad that they sink when you sit on them, no heat (they shut them down in May expecting it would be too warm to have them on ) the tubs have rust and lime and the over all look of the rooms are dirty and old (worn out!) I was so tired of paying over $100.00 a night for bad rooms, that we had even got or money back in 1 motel and slept in our car! How ever we started checking the rooms before checking in, and Northwinds Lodge was the cleanest and best we have been in (even though the out side of the Motel looks worn) with the exception of WestMark in Whitehorse. we are leaving this AM, but am very pleased with this establishment, they also except pets ( which is hard to find)....Please note these 2 Motels are the ONLY ones we liked going through Canada and because of that, we had drove 12 hrs. just to get a motel that was in our opinion the best in that area.
